The year's top 10 toy lists are out, and they pack a lot of play for what you'll pay.

 

With only 12 weeks till Santa arrives, toymakers have been adjusting prices and boosting the fun value of their hottest products.


And according to new toy rankings from both FunFare magazine and Toys"R" Us, these affordable playthings are catching on with kids, too.

 

"Because of the economy, the toy companies did an excellent job of shoving every possible new feature or type of play value into these toys so that people really feel like they get their money's worth," assures FunFare publisher Gareb Shamus. The magazine's annual Hot Dozen Toy List, released this week, offers the season's shopping musts for the industry across the country.

 

Shamus says that even some pricier items, like Disney's $350 kiddie laptop, earn their sticker prices by providing hours of replay value. "People are going to get a really good deal this holiday," he says.

 

From high-tech marvels like the adorable robotic hamsters (which are already selling out) to Disney's first new princess doll in more than a decade, here are the 10 toys your kids will beg for this season.

 

 

Printies Design Studio

Ages 6+, $19.99, by Techno Source.

 

Now kids can make their own stuffed animals, using an inkjet printer! Simply design the desired critter (they come in pet, ocean and jungle themes) and print them out on the specially designed Printies fabric sheets. Then tear along the perforated lines and stuff them, and it's play time!
